LOS ANGELES, Feb. 28 (UPI) -- The Jesus and Mary Chain's first new studio recording in a decade is set to appear on the upcoming soundtrack CD from the U.S. TV sci-fi fantasy, "Heroes."
The 18-track album features an eclectic mix of songs -- many of them new releases -- by the likes of Nada Surf, Panic! at the Disco, Wilco, Imogen Heap, Bob Dylan and David Bowie. Included on the album, as well, is a collaboration between Brighton Port Authority and Iggy Pop.
